Contents Listing - Articles & Features in this issue
News - All the latest news from the Steam Railway news team.

Shildon Cavalcade is cancelled - The 'event of the year' is called off as it runs out of cash. How did such an event go so wrong? We investigate the facts.
Beating the boiler blues - Why has the problem of boiler reliability surfaced now - and what can be done? TONY STREETER investigates the conundrum.
'The Italian job: Frequently disliked by crews and disappointing performance were the Crosti '9Fs' hallmarks. PHILIP ATKINS explores the experiment which was a result of the troubled era in which they were built.
Richard Gibbon: "It's a job made in heaven" - Engineer...railwayman...enthusiast...risk-taker - they're all qualities associated with Richard Gibbon, the NRM's Head of Engineering Collections. HOWARD JOHNSTON interviews the man behind the machinery and explores the highs and lows of his 'dream job'.

Mailbag - More of your letters from around the steam scene.
Gallery - The very best steam pictures from Britain's top photographers.
Down Main - Red Taw Valley makes waves, wins friends and gains enemies.
Keighley - is the pioneer still worth a visit?
Steam Railway's undercover expert GEORGE PEMBROKE visits the Keighley & Worth Valley Railway - is it any good?
In The Works - Putting the might back into 'Mickey Mouse' 2-6-2T No. 41241.
TONY STREETER examines the restoration of the formerly red Ivatt.
